Bug 160658 - update flex to 2.5.33?
Summary: update flex to 2.5.33?
Keywords:
Status: CLOSED RAWHIDE
Alias: None
Product: Fedora
Classification: Fedora
Component: flex
Version: rawhide
Hardware: All
OS: Linux
medium
medium
Target Milestone: ---
Assignee: Petr Machata
QA Contact:
URL:
Whiteboard:
: 190673 207416 223624 (view as bug list)
Depends On:
Blocks:
TreeView+ depends on / blocked
 
Reported: 2005-06-16 13:55 UTC by Joe Orton
Modified: 2015-05-05 01:32 UTC (History)
5 users (show)

Fixed In Version:
Doc Type: Bug Fix
Doc Text:
Clone Of:
Environment:
Last Closed: 2007-01-24 17:38:29 UTC
Type: ---
Embargoed:


Attachments (Terms of Use)

Description Joe Orton 2005-06-16 13:55:02 UTC
The flex-2.5.31 available from sourceforge has a number of nice features over
the current release in FC, like support for creating thread-safe parsers:

http://sourceforge.net/project/showfiles.php?group_id=72099

any chance of an update?

Comment 2 Petr Machata 2006-06-30 10:13:10 UTC
*** Bug 190673 has been marked as a duplicate of this bug. ***

Comment 3 Stefan Becker 2006-09-23 09:07:10 UTC
Just tried to rebuild the Mandriva 2007 xxdiff-3.2 SRPM for RHEL4 and found out
that a newer flex is required for this latest version:

flex  -PresParser resParser.l
"resParser.l", line 99: unrecognized %option: bison-bridge
"resParser.l", line 100: unrecognized %option: header-file

So a newer flex is required to compile at least some newer tool versions.

FYI: Mandriva 2007 provides flex 2.5.4a as "flex" RPM and flex 2.5.33 as
"flex-reentrant" RPM.

BTW: bug #207416 is a duplicate of this one.

Comment 4 Russell Cattelan 2006-09-25 05:06:24 UTC
*** Bug 207416 has been marked as a duplicate of this bug. ***

Comment 5 Petr Machata 2006-09-25 08:52:45 UTC
Current status... I intend to update flex to newer version.  I will do it post
FC-6 for rawhide, as it's hard to predict what can break with new flex.  I
personally use new flex for my day-to-day work for some time now, but I'd rather
play it safe.

Comment 6 Andre Costa 2006-12-22 15:50:27 UTC
I just checked and rawhide still offers flex 2.5.4a-41. Any ETA on an updated
flex? xxdiff [http://furius.ca/xxdiff/] can't be built with flex 2.5.4...

TIA

Comment 7 Petr Machata 2006-12-22 16:15:04 UTC
The things are underway, the plan is to do the transition in FC 7.  The first
step is to get compat-flex into distribution, more in bug 220381.  Currently it
seems it'll have to go to extras, which delays things a bit, as I'll have to
setup my account for extras.  Once it's here, I'll roll flex 2.5.33 for rawhide.

Comment 8 Petr Machata 2007-01-23 11:12:02 UTC
*** Bug 223624 has been marked as a duplicate of this bug. ***

Comment 9 Takanori MATSUURA 2007-01-23 11:34:24 UTC
Could anyone change the summary like to "update flex to 2.5.33?"?
The present one is too ambiguous.

Comment 10 Petr Machata 2007-01-24 17:38:29 UTC
I just built flex 2.5.33 for raw hide.  I'm already looking forward to all the
rejects-valid and accepts-invalid bugs that will pop up.  Enjoy!


Note You need to log in before you can comment on or make changes to this bug.